Rosemary Cairns

★★★★★ 5/5
Best coffees and bacon butties around. Wide range of freshly cooked food by Luca. Friendly owners .. Luca and Janet who know their customers Always clean, disinfected tables. Lovely spot overlooking the beach. Just love coming here

Laura Wright

★★★★★ 5/5
Absolutely GORGEOUS food served by GORGEOUS people. Janet and Luca are just fantastic... so friendly always smiling and so much care goes into what they serve. The food is the best I have had... all the usual bacon and sausage sarnies etc are all gorgeous and then you've got such a choice of other things that are made from scratch with top quality ingredients and are gorgeous as well like the paninis, bagels and salads. The quality and care is what makes it extra special and if you haven't been you MUST go.
